I have just launched my boat for the season. It's a 17ft planing fishing boat with a 40hp 2-cyl Yamaha which is non power trim. Everything about my boat and engine is identical to last season. Now when I run at speed I am get vertical plumes of spray either side of the engine rising about 2 feet. My hull is clean. I thought that maybe my prop was damaged but I inspected it and it seems fine. Could a very small dent on the edge of the prop blade cause this effect?<br /><br />Many thanks<br /><br />Andy

Re: Engine kicking up excess spray

Andy usually it is because the motor is trimmed in to far. try putting the pin in the next hole up and keep testing until it doesn't spray
